The Ultimate Guide To Using A Roof Top Tent For Winter Camping

Winter camping can be an exhilarating and memorable experience, but it also comes with its own set of challenges. From the freezing temperatures to the snow-covered landscapes, winter camping requires robust gear that can withstand the harsh conditions. One of the most versatile and efficient pieces of equipment for winter camping is a roof top tent. Roof top tents offer a comfortable and convenient sleeping space that keeps you off the cold ground and away from any potential critters that may roam the wilderness. In this article, we will explore the benefits of using a roof top tent for winter camping and provide you with some essential tips to make your winter camping experience a success.

First and foremost, a roof top tent is a great asset for winter camping because it provides a raised and insulated sleeping platform. When camping in cold weather, the ground can quickly become frozen and uncomfortable to sleep on. By setting up a roof top tent on your vehicle, you can elevate yourself off the ground and onto a padded mattress, which will help insulate you from the cold temperatures below. Additionally, the walls and roof of the tent provide an additional layer of insulation, helping to keep you warm throughout the night. This is especially important for winter camping, where maintaining your body heat is crucial to staying safe and comfortable.

Another advantage of using a roof top tent for winter camping is the convenience and ease of setup. Unlike traditional ground tents, roof top tents are quick and simple to set up, even in snowy conditions. Most roof top tents can be unfolded and ready for use in a matter of minutes, allowing you to spend more time enjoying the outdoors and less time struggling with complicated tent poles and stakes. Additionally, the sturdy construction of roof top tents means that they can withstand strong winds and heavy snow loads, providing you with a safe and secure shelter no matter what the weather may bring.

When choosing a roof top tent for winter camping, there are a few key features to consider. Look for a tent with a durable and weather-resistant cover material, such as canvas or polyester, that can withstand the freezing temperatures and precipitation of winter. Additionally, make sure the tent is properly insulated to keep you warm throughout the night. Some roof top tents also come with built-in heaters or electric blankets for added comfort in extremely cold conditions. Lastly, consider the size and capacity of the tent to ensure that it can comfortably accommodate you and any camping partners you may have.

In addition to selecting the right roof top tent, there are several tips and tricks to maximize your winter camping experience. Firstly, be sure to pack plenty of warm clothing and bedding, as well as extra layers to keep you comfortable both during the day and at night. It’s also a good idea to bring along a reliable heat source, such as a portable propane heater or a hot water bottle, to help keep the tent warm in extremely cold temperatures. Additionally, make sure to insulate the floor of the tent with a thick rug or foam padding to prevent heat loss through the bottom of the tent. Finally, remember to ventilate the tent properly to prevent condensation buildup, which can lead to dampness and discomfort inside the tent.
